According to Stratistics MRC, the Global Industrial Waste Management Market is accounted for $1,132.6 billion in 2024 and is expected to reach $1,570.7 billion by 2030 growing at a CAGR of 5.6% during the forecast period. Industrial waste management is the systematic process of collecting, treating, recycling, or disposing of waste generated by industrial activities in an environmentally responsible manner. This includes various types of waste such as solid, liquid, or gaseous byproducts resulting from manufacturing processes, chemical production, mining, construction, and other industrial operations.

According to the Environmental Protection Agency, the landfill law has been changed in this region. The U.S. government charged USD 7,500 per person for illegally dumping and burning garbage.

Covid-19 Impact:

The COVID-19 pandemic has significantly impacted the Industrial Waste Management Market. The pandemic led to the closure of industrial units, reducing waste production and resulting in a market slowdown. Additionally, the disrupted supply chain due to travel restrictions and the closure of industries caused a decline in waste generation. However, the pandemic also led to a significant rise in medical waste, including face masks and protective gear, which has influenced the market dynamics.

Key Developments:

In July 2023, A Singapore-based waste management and upcycling company, Blue Planet Environmental Solutions, has raised USD5 million in fresh funding, per the filings with the Accounting Corporate and Regulatory Authority (ACRA) accessed by DealStreetAsia's Data Vantage.

In June 2022, Veolia proposed the sale of Suez's UK waste business and continues building the global champion of ecological transformation. The project aims to be an ecological transformation by bringing together Veolia and most of Suez's international activities.
